Phil, I think so. Heard here in another thread that some of the Brooklyn-LA Z trains would be going thru SLC-Yermo-LA while the northbound Z's are going the BNSF Inside Gateway. At the same time some of the normal LA&SL traffic to/from Chicago is being re-routed to the Sunset-Golden State Rte apparently due to available crews.

DSV is a european co that purchased UTI who already purchased Market Transport
a couple of years back. Get used to seeing the name, since Market's trucks are
already wearing DSV signs on the doors.
